The concern that AI will surface the same deals for everyone is unfounded. A competitive edge comes from using a complex infrastructure with multiple, specialized Large Language Models (LLMs) for data extraction, validation, and structuring. This sophistication ensures a differentiated output compared to simpler AI tools.

Recognizing there is no single "best" LLM, AlphaSense built a system to test and deploy various models for different tasks. This allows them to optimize for performance and even stylistic preferences, using different models for their buy-side finance clients versus their corporate users.

A key value proposition for vertical AI applications is being model-agnostic. They act as a strategic layer for enterprises, allowing them to route tasks to the best available LLM at any given time. This de-risks enterprise AI strategy from being locked into a single model provider whose performance may be surpassed.
